Burbank Police Community Bulletin: Parking Enforcement Services
The Burbank Police Department (Department) manages parking enforcement within the City and is responsible for maintaining traffic safety by enforcing parking laws, removing vehicles that are obstructing the roadway, and impounding abandoned vehicles.

Caltrans Traffic Advisory: Overnight Closures of I-5 Ramps in Burbank and Sun Valley Area of Los Angeles
The California Department of Transportation (Caltrans) advises motorists to expect overnight closures of some Interstate 5 on-ramps and off-ramps in the San Fernando Valley area of Los Angeles and Burbank starting tonight (May 17) and continuing through mid-summer.
